NeighborMedia Coordinator Frank Morris fills in for Susan Fleischmann in this Monday, Nov. 14 edition of Not for Nothin'. He is joined by Ben Clark, executive director of Enroot (formerly known as Cambridge Community Services / City Links) and two CRLS students, Ratna and Yigermal, who are participants in the Enroot program. The four discuss ways in which Enroot enables and provides recent immigrant youths with the tools needed for success in their community and in this country.

Firefly: The Game can be great fun to play but for anyone with a small amount of OCD the mismatched sizes of some of the little cardboard tokens that you run into once you start adding the expansions may drive you nuts. Besides, why play with little cardboard rectangles when you have a 3D printer? Since the wife and I couldn't find any pre-existing parts tokens for the game that we were particularly attached to I decided to open up Fusion360 and try figuring out something on my own.
